If January and February are traditionally slow months on the live music circuit, March always more than makes up for it. The weather gets warmer, more bands hit the road and all of a sudden there are multiple can't-miss shows every week. Some of this month's highlights include a rare visit from L.A.'s king of all things funky, Dam Funk; Brazilian icon Gilberto Gil; scruffy New Zealand indie rockers Surf City (who open for Woods); and reinvigorated metal heroes Anvil.
